![Profile](https://storage.googleapis.com/weekday-user-pictures/profile-images/alokshankar55b94826.jpg)
Alok Shankar
Assistant Consultant at Tata Consultancy Services
12.8
Years of Experience
Education
harcourt butler technical university
Companies
tcs, tcs, infosys
Reach out to Alok Shankar via Email, InMail and SMS drip
by installing Chrome extension
Alok's contact details
Email (Verified)
aloXXXXXXXXXXXXXXXXXom
Mobile Number
+91XXXXXXXX85
Experience
2023 - Present
tcs
DevOps Consultant
Project requirement was setting up a centralized logging solution using AWS services and new relic. The client has multiple AWS accounts wants its Amazon CloudWatch Logs and VPC Flow logs to come from different sub accounts and to delivered to a single auditing account and ingest these logs from auditing account to New Relic. The client also needs to setup dashboard in new Relic for business and stakeholders and real time monitoring and alert mechanism using new relic alerts and policies. •Configured seamless integration between Amazon CloudWatch Logs and Amazon Kinesis Data Firehose by implementing subscription filters and collected logs data from different sub-AWS accounts to Auditing Account. •Designed and implemented subscription filters to capture and transform specific log data streams, enabling real-time delivery to various destination such as New relic and Amazon S3. •Automatically ingest and forward CloudWatch Logs data into New Relic using a Kinesis Data Firehose and New relic HTTP endpoint. •Created custom New Relic dashboards to visualize critical application metrics, providing stakeholders with real-time insights into performance and user experience. •Configured New Relic alert policies based on application-specific thresholds and performance KPIs, ensuring timely notifications for potential issues. •Collaborated with cross-functional teams to define specific log patterns and criteria for filtering, resulting in the delivery of relevant and actionable log data to New Relic. •Streamlined log data processing pipeline, resulting in a 30% reduction in the time it takes to ingest and analyze critical application logs. •Enhanced data security by applying data transformation and encryption during transit from CloudWatch Logs to Kinesis Data Firehose, ensuring compliance with industry standards. •Collaborated with cross-functional teams by sharing New Relic dashboards during incident response, facilitating faster root cause analysis and resolution.
2021 - 2023
tcs
DevOps Engineer
Project involved to upgrade existing ElasticPath Infrastructure to Kubernetes and provide infrastructure-as-code asset to team for development and deployment of the application. Responsibilities: • Prepared the Project requirement documents after analysis and review of Elastic path official documentation for Elasticpath CloudOps for Kubernetes. • Configuration of Linux Operations Workstation which contains the tools required to initialize the infrastructure. • Installed Docker, Docker-compose, kubectl CLI,AWS CLI, eksctl CLI in Linux Workstation as initial Setup to run cloud-ops-kubernetes code. • Set Up the Separate AWS account for cloud-ops-kubernetes code with particular subnets. • Created and executed docker-compose.override.yml with required changes. • Setup Kubernetes dashboard for EKS clusters and Pods . • Configuration and Ran Jenkins Jobs which include build commerce and build deploy jobs. • Troubleshooting errors and configuration issues for EP.
2011 - 2021
infosys
AWS Engineer / Software developer Engineer in Test Lead at Nordstrom
•Design and development of microservices and microservices HTTP API gateway using ASP.NET Core framework and AWS service like EC2 , S3 , lambda , Auto scaling and Codedeploy. •Created lambda functions like eligibility services to verifies eligibility of accounts that opt into the current running campaign, offerintake lambda to write campaign offered events data in dynamo DB which triggered by SNS. •Implemented Continuous Integration and Delivery (CICD) Pipeline using bitbucket, TeamCity and Octopus in dev/Test and production environment. •Developed Specflow/Nunit Automated Test for Campaign management Restful microservices . Test Developed to verify HTTP status code and Event data verification in NoSQL Dynamo DB. •Generated Automated Business readable Test result using Pickle UI integration with Specflow. •Performed Reports and dashboard creation using cloudwatch beat , elastic search and Kibana visualization tool . •Requirement Analysis and design the roadmap to credit application apps to AWS migration. •Created AWS architectural diagram to launch load balanced webapps hosted in IIS using EC2, SQL server RDS and Route53. •Responsible for creating IAM role , Securtity group for Application Load balancer , Autoscaled EC2 instance and database server RDS instance . •Restored 20+ onpremise Sql server databases to AWS Sql server instance using backup file (.bak) in S3 and AWS Database Migration Service. •Created log4j logging functionality to all .net console apps code before migrating to AWS EC2 . •Hosted all on premise IIS apps to EC2 instance using powerscell script in EC2 Instance. •Used AWS Cloud Formation and PowerShell for Automated server setup, certificates installation, security group creation , application Load balancer and route53. •Created Cloudwatch alarm to send email whenever CPU and memory uses reached threshold limit.
Experience
113 Skills
Amazon CloudWatch
Amazon Kinesis
Amazon Relational Database Service (RDS)
Amazon S3
Amazon Simple Notification Service (SNS)
Amazon Web Services (AWS)
Application Programming Interfaces (API)
architecture
ASP
aspDotNet
aspDotNetCore
auditing
Automation
AWS Command Line Interface (CLI)
AWS Lambda
Backend
Behavior-Driven Development (BDD)
Bitbucket
CI/CD
Communication
Confluence
Continuous Integration
CPP
Data Processing
Data Warehouse
Data Warehousing
Database Management System (DBMS)
DBMS
defect tracking
Design
DevOps
Docker
dotNET
Eclipse
Elastic Search
etl tools
Extract, Transform, Load (ETL)
Functional Testing
Groovy
Hypertext Transfer Protocol (HTTP)
Identity & Access Management (IAM)
IIS
Informatica
infra
Infrastructure
Integration
Integration Testing
Java
Jenkins
Jira
JMeter
JUnit
Kibana
Kubernetes
Leadership
linux
Log4j
manual testing
Microservices
New Relic
NoSQL
Object-Oriented Programming (OOP)
OOP
open source
Operating Systems
operations
performance testing
Powershell
Problem solving
quality assurance (QA)
quality center
R
regression testing
requirements analysis
Retail
Root Cause Analysis
Sales
SDET
Search
security
Selenium
servers
Service-Oriented Architecture (SOA)
SOA
SOAP
SoapUI
Software Development Life Cycle (SDLC)
Software Engineer
Software Engineering
Software Testing
SQL
sql server
Teradata
test
Test Automation
test cases
Test Execution
Test Management
test planning
testing
TestNG
ui
Unit Testing
Unix
Usability
user acceptance testing
User Experience
User Experience (UX)
VBScript
Web
Web Services
Windows
xml
Education
2007 - 2011
harcourt butler technical university
Bachelor's degree
Computer Science